Basic Metabolic Panel (BMP)

Definition

A group of 8 blood tests measuring glucose, calcium, sodium, potassium, CO2, chloride, BUN, and creatinine. It provides a snapshot of your body's chemical balance and kidney function.

Why It Matters

An abnormal BMP can indicate dehydration, kidney disease, or electrolyte imbalances. It's one of the most commonly ordered lab panels, often done during routine physicals or ER visits.
